
Red Card for Caball in Champions League Match Affects Juventus
Colombian defender Caball was shown a red card during a UEFA Champions League playoff match in Istanbul against Galatasaray. The incident occurred after Juventus coach Spalletti introduced him into the game in the second half.
According to reports, this red card contributed to a "collapse" in Juventus's performance during the match and represented a significant setback for the young player's ongoing development. Coach Spalletti had notably opted for Caball over Cambiaso for his second-half substitution, underscoring the weight of that decision.
Reports further suggested that Caball faced difficulties and was affected by the pressure of the game. However, the article stressed that he was not the sole reason for Juventus's struggles, implying that the team's problems were more profound than a single individual error.
It is worth noting that Caball has played a total of eight matches in the Champions League, mostly as a substitute, which reflects his relatively modest experience in the competition. He has also received a card in half of his Champions League appearances, potentially indicating a recurring pattern in his play.
